This bug was fixed in the package gvfs - 1.15.2-0ubuntu1 --------------- gvfs (1.15.2-0ubuntu1) raring; urgency=low
* debian/watch: Look for development releases, too. * New upstream release: - Add new MTP backend. In particular this can access Android 4.0 devices which do not support the USB Mass Storage interface any more. (LP: #903422) - See NEWS for other changes. * Bump build depends and add libmtp-dev according to upstream configure.ac. * debian/gvfs-backends.install: Install new MTP monitor. * Drop debian/tests/gvfs-test, it has been accepted upstream.
